Consumers rely on real estate professionals and lenders to provide information and assist them during the home purchase process. IFA Participating Lenders are expected to answer borrower questions about available programs, complete the required loan and bond documents and keep the borrower apprised of the loan status. Specific lender responsibilities include:

  • Completing applications for FirstHome and FirstHome Plus loans
  • Registering FirstHome and FirstHome Plus loans to lock in the interest rate and reserve funds
  • Providing timely completion of required loan and bond documents
  • Submitting the loan to the master servicer for purchase
